11 Alexandrou Panagouli, Athens, Greece
1.7 km to Athens Metro Mall (Open map)
91 Πύρρωνος, Athens, Greece
1.7 km to Athens Metro Mall (Open map)
91 Πύρρωνος, Athens, Greece
1.7 km to Athens Metro Mall (Open map)
Ηρώς Κωνσταντοπούλου 168, Athens, Greece
1.7 km to Athens Metro Mall (Open map)
Ταταούλων 22 2Ος,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
3 Karaiskaki,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
62 Dardanellion,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Ηροδότου 4,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
90 Αρτέμωνος,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
11 Papaflessa,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Λήμνου 28 Διαμέρισμα 5 Ορόφου Ρετιρε,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
13 Arachneon,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Akrotiriou 3,17,0,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Μεσολογγίου 30 Ισόγειο,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Μεσολογγίου 12,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Mesologgiou 16,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Akrotiriou 3,17,0,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Ατλαντος 8 3 Όροφος,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
Dafni, Kosti Palama 4, Athens, Greece
1.8 km to Athens Metro Mall (Open map)
4 Ρέμπελου, Athens, Greece
1.8 km to Athens Metro Mall (Open map)